The Horcrux Hunt Begins

Following Dumbledore’s death, Harry, Ron, and Hermione embark on a perilous quest to find and destroy Voldemort’s Horcruxes, the objects containing pieces of his soul. Without the guidance of their headmaster, they must rely on their own knowledge and ingenuity to navigate a world now openly controlled by Voldemort’s forces. The trio is forced to abandon Hogwarts and live as fugitives.

Ministry’s Fall and the Locket

The Ministry of Magic falls under Voldemort’s control, making it even more dangerous for Harry and his friends. They manage to steal a Horcrux – Slytherin’s Locket – from Dolores Umbridge, but struggle to destroy it. The locket has a dark influence on Ron, causing tension and eventually leading him to abandon Harry and Hermione.

Alone in the Wilderness

Harry and Hermione are left to continue the search on their own, battling the elements and the growing threat of Voldemort’s Death Eaters. They explore clues left by Dumbledore, hoping to uncover the secrets to defeating the Dark Lord. Harry and Hermione’s bond deepens as they rely on each other for survival and emotional support.

🎬 Cast & Characters

  • Harry Potter (Daniel Radcliffe): The protagonist, burdened with the task of finding and destroying Voldemort’s Horcruxes while grappling with his destiny.
  • Hermione Granger (Emma Watson): Harry’s intelligent and resourceful friend, providing crucial knowledge and support throughout their perilous journey.
  • Ron Weasley (Rupert Grint): Loyal but insecure friend of Harry, grappling with his own fears and doubts as they face mounting dangers.
  • Lord Voldemort (Ralph Fiennes): The powerful and ruthless dark wizard, relentlessly pursuing immortality and seeking to destroy Harry Potter.
  • Bellatrix Lestrange (Helena Bonham Carter): A fanatical and sadistic Death Eater, fiercely loyal to Voldemort and a dangerous adversary to Harry and his friends.
  • Professor Severus Snape (Alan Rickman): The enigmatic professor whose true allegiance remains ambiguous, playing a crucial role in the unfolding events.

💰Box Office

  • Budget: $125,000,000
  • Domestic Gross: $296,374,621
  • Worldwide Gross: $974,919,063

What are Horcruxes in Harry Potter?

Horcruxes are objects in which a dark wizard has hidden fragments of their soul in order to achieve immortality. By splitting their soul, they can survive death, even if their body is destroyed. Voldemort creates multiple Horcruxes, making him incredibly difficult to kill.

What is the Elder Wand?

The Elder Wand is one of the three Deathly Hallows, considered the most powerful wand in the world. Legend says it is unbeatable in duels. Voldemort seeks to obtain the Elder Wand to solidify his power and finally defeat Harry Potter.
